Disappearances is a tale of whiskey-smuggling, of a family's mysterious past, and of Wild Bill Bonhomme's rite of passage. It will introduce you to some of the most memorable characters you've ever encountered in modern American fiction.
The time : 1932, just before the repeal of Prohibition and just shy of Wild Bill's fourteenth birthday. The place : Vermont, near the Canadian border. Bill's Dad, desperate to preserve the cattle herd through a bitter winter, resorts to whiskey-smuggling, a traditional family occupation. He takes his son on a voyage that will remain etched in the reader's mind : a journey into the vast reaches of the Canadian wilderness and into a demonic and spellbinding past. What they find is the genuine stuff of legends.
